Transaction 77915768eff5b2608e3264a8aa2cf0439acef391aab8765c3ce89ad5d2386a13
1 Input
1 Output
-
77915768eff5b2608e3264a8aa2cf0439acef391aab8765c3ce89ad5d2386a13:0
- value
- 527880
- script pubkey
- OP_0 OP_PUSHBYTES_20 4c89f7b22393d83a2ea3fb9ef56c91eaffd4e1ab
- address
- bc1qfjyl0v3rj0vr5t4rlw002my3atlafcdt6ur33c